最近整理照片,发现手机拍的HEIC,电脑不支持;且文件过大,随手拍的照片也不需要太高的分辨率。
找到一个win可用的HEIC转换器https://imagemagick.org/script/convert.php,再加上一段压缩代码
import os
import time
import math
from PIL import Image
def compress_jpg(file, min_size=1920):
sImg = Image.open(file)
h, w = sImg.size
max_ori, min_ori = max(h, w),